Deep within the vast tapestry of role-playing games (RPGs), where fantastical worlds collide with compelling narratives, lies a gem that shines brightly – Knights of the Old Republic (KOTOR). Developed by BioWare, masters of weaving intricate stories and captivating gameplay, KOTOR transported players to a distant galaxy teeming with Jedi Knights, Sith Lords, and unforgettable adventures. Released in 2003 for the Xbox and PC, this RPG masterpiece continues to captivate gamers even today with its immersive world-building, morally ambiguous choices, and a combat system that blends real-time action with strategic turn-based elements.

A Galaxy Far, Far Away:

KOTOR unfolds roughly four thousand years before the rise of Luke Skywalker and Darth Vader. The galaxy is embroiled in an ancient conflict between the Jedi Order, guardians of peace and justice, and the Sith, wielders of dark side power driven by ambition and destruction. Players assume the role of a Republic soldier who awakens aboard a besieged starship with amnesia, haunted by fragmented memories and a mysterious connection to the Force.

Thrust into a galaxy on the brink of war, players must navigate treacherous landscapes, encounter enigmatic characters, and uncover the truth about their past while making crucial decisions that shape the destiny of the galaxy. The story unfolds like a classic Star Wars epic, replete with lightsaber duels, blaster fire, and daring escapes, all intertwined with philosophical debates about the nature of good and evil.

Embracing the Force:

The core gameplay mechanic revolves around the use of the Force, an energy field that permeates the universe and grants its users extraordinary abilities. Players can choose to align themselves with the light side or succumb to the seductive allure of the dark side, each path leading to unique powers and storylines.

Light side abilities focus on healing, enhancing allies’ combat prowess, and manipulating objects telekinetically. Dark side powers, however, are more destructive in nature, allowing players to unleash devastating Force lightning, choke opponents from afar, or manipulate minds.

The morality system adds a compelling layer of depth to KOTOR, as every choice – big or small – influences the character’s alignment. Dialogue options, quest decisions, and even combat tactics contribute to shaping the player’s destiny, ultimately leading them towards redemption or succumbing to darkness.

Party Up! A Motley Crew of Companions:

Throughout their journey, players are joined by a diverse cast of companions, each with unique personalities, backstories, and motivations. From the wise and compassionate Bastila Shan, a Jedi Guardian who becomes a pivotal ally, to the gruff Mandalorian mercenary Canderous Ordo, seeking redemption for his past deeds, KOTOR offers a rich tapestry of characters waiting to be explored.

Building relationships with companions is crucial, as their loyalty and support can make or break battles. Players can engage in conversations, complete side quests, and offer gifts to strengthen bonds and unlock unique dialogue options.

Combat: A Blend of Action and Strategy:

KOTOR’s combat system seamlessly blends real-time action with strategic turn-based elements. Players can control their party members directly, utilizing lightsaber strikes, blaster fire, and Force powers to overcome enemies. The game allows for tactical pausing, enabling players to strategize their next move, assign targets to companions, or unleash devastating combination attacks.

This hybrid approach ensures that combat remains engaging and dynamic while retaining a sense of strategic depth.

A Legacy of Innovation:

KOTOR’s impact on the RPG genre is undeniable. Its innovative storytelling, morally ambiguous choices, and memorable characters have inspired countless games that followed.

The game’s enduring popularity led to a sequel, Knights of the Old Republic II: The Sith Lords, further expanding upon the lore and introducing new gameplay mechanics.
